Pure CSS 与其他 CSS 框架相比如何?

什么是 Pure CSS?

Pure CSS 是一个轻量级的 CSS 框架,旨在帮助开发者快速构建响应式网站。它的设计理念是简洁、快速和高效,允许你在不依赖复杂的 JavaScript 或其他框架的情况下,快速创建美观的用户界面。作为一个开源项目,Pure CSS 由 Yahoo 开发并维护,采用了模块化的设计,使得开发者可以根据项目需要,只引入所需的模块,从而减少了不必要的代码负担。

与其他 CSS 框架相比,Pure CSS 的体积非常小,压缩后的文件仅有几 KB。这意味着在加载页面时,用户的等待时间大大减少,从而提升了网站的性能。对于那些希望优化网站速度的开发者来说,Pure CSS 是一个理想的选择。它的核心功能包括网格布局、按钮、表单样式和表格样式等,这些都是现代网页设计中常用的元素。

Pure CSS 还具有良好的兼容性,能够在主流浏览器中正常运行。这一点对于开发者来说尤为重要,因为他们需要确保自己的作品能够被尽可能多的用户访问。此外,Pure CSS 也提供了响应式设计的支持,使得网站在不同设备上均能良好展示,符合当前移动互联网的发展趋势。

使用 Pure CSS,你可以轻松实现自定义样式,而不需要编写大量的 CSS 代码。框架中的默认样式已经经过精心设计,可以满足大部分项目的需求。如果你需要进一步定制样式,可以通过简单的覆盖默认样式来实现。这种灵活性使得 Pure CSS 成为一个适合各类项目的优秀工具。

如果你希望深入了解 Pure CSS 的使用方法,可以访问其官方网站 Pure CSS,这里提供了详细的文档和示例,帮助你快速上手。此外,社区也提供了丰富的资源和支持,让你在使用过程中不再孤单。

Pure CSS 的优点

在现代网页开发中,CSS 框架的选择对开发者的工作效率和网站性能至关重要。在众多 CSS 框架中,Pure CSS 以其轻量级和高效性脱颖而出,成为许多开发者的首选。首先,Pure CSS 的一个显著优点是其极简的设计理念。与其他大型 CSS 框架相比,Pure CSS 仅包含基本的样式和组件,这意味着它不会给你的项目添加不必要的负担。开发者可以根据自己的需求自由地扩展和修改样式,而不必担心冗余的代码影响性能。

其次,Pure CSS 具有良好的响应式设计能力。它内置了网格系统,允许开发者轻松地创建适应各种屏幕尺寸的布局。无论是在手机、平板还是桌面设备上,Pure CSS 都能确保网站在不同平台上的一致性和美观性。这种灵活性使得开发者能够专注于内容的展示,而不必为不同设备的兼容性而烦恼。

此外,Pure CSS 的学习曲线相对较低。由于其简洁的 API 和清晰的文档,即使是初学者也能快速上手。你可以在其官方网站(https://purecss.io/)上找到丰富的示例和教程,帮助你更好地理解如何运用这个框架。这种易用性不仅提高了开发效率,也使得团队合作变得更加顺畅。

另外,Pure CSS 的社区支持也非常活跃。许多开发者在使用过程中遇到问题时,可以在网上找到大量的资源和解决方案。这种广泛的支持网络为开发者提供了额外的信心,使他们能够更大胆地尝试新的设计和功能。

最后,Pure CSS 是一个开源项目,这意味着你可以自由使用和修改它的代码。这种开放性使得开发者能够根据自己的需求进行定制,同时也促进了社区的合作与创新。很多企业已经开始采用 Pure CSS 来构建他们的项目,因为它不仅提高了开发效率,还能保证网站的加载速度和用户体验。

Pure CSS 的缺点

虽然 Pure CSS 在许多方面都表现出色,但它也有一些缺点,这些缺点可能会影响开发者的选择。首先,由于 Pure CSS 的设计理念是轻量级和简约,它可能缺乏一些功能强大的组件。这意味着如果你需要一些复杂的交互或动态效果,可能需要额外的 JavaScript 插件或其他库来实现。这对于一些项目来说,可能会增加开发的复杂性和工作量。

其次,Pure CSS 的样式和组件相对较少,可能无法满足所有设计需求。许多开发者在使用其他 CSS 框架时,能够利用它们丰富的预构建组件和样式,而 Pure CSS 的选择则相对有限。如果你希望快速实现一个复杂的用户界面,可能需要花费更多时间来定制和扩展 Pure CSS 的功能。

此外,Pure CSS 的文档虽然清晰,但对于初学者来说,学习曲线可能会比较陡峭。特别是对于那些没有太多前端开发经验的开发者来说,理解如何有效地使用 Pure CSS 的各种功能和实现自定义样式可能会需要一定的时间和实践。这与一些更直观的框架相比,可能会让人感到有些困难。

最后,Pure CSS 作为一个轻量级框架,其社区支持和资源相对较少。在遇到问题时,开发者可能会发现在线上获得帮助的机会不如那些流行的框架,比如 Bootstrap 或 Foundation 多。这可能会导致在开发过程中遇到障碍时,解决问题的效率降低。

总的来说,虽然 Pure CSS 具备许多优点,如轻量级和高效性,但在某些特定的使用场景中,它的缺点也显而易见。了解这些缺点将有助于你在选择 CSS 框架时做出更明智的决策。如果你希望深入了解 Pure CSS 的更多信息,可以访问其官方网站 Pure CSS

与其他 CSS 框架的比较

当你在选择 CSS 框架时,Pure CSS 可能会引起你的注意。与其他流行的 CSS 框架相比,如 Bootstrap 和 Foundation,Pure CSS 提供了一个轻量级且灵活的解决方案。首先,Pure CSS 的体积相对较小,加载速度快。这意味着用户在访问你的网站时,可以更快地获得所需的内容,从而提升用户体验。

另一方面,Bootstrap 是一个功能强大的框架,提供了丰富的组件和样式,但这也意味着它的文件体积较大。如果你只需要基本的样式和布局,Pure CSS 是一个更简洁的选择,能够减少不必要的代码冗余。相比之下,使用 Bootstrap 可能会导致页面加载缓慢,尤其是在移动设备上。

此外,Pure CSS 的模块化设计使得你可以根据项目的需求来选择特定的样式。你无需引入整个框架,只需引入你所需要的部分,这样可以进一步优化性能。而 Bootstrap 则是一个整体框架,虽然使用方便,但如果只需要其中的一部分,可能会显得“过于臃肿”。

在响应式设计方面,Bootstrap 提供了丰富的网格系统和响应式组件,能够帮助你快速构建适配各种设备的网站。然而,Pure CSS 同样可以实现响应式设计,虽然需要更多的手动调整,但它给予了开发者更大的灵活性。你可以完全控制每个元素的样式,而不会受到框架的限制。

在社区支持方面,Bootstrap 拥有庞大的用户基础和丰富的文档,这使得开发者可以轻松找到解决方案和示例。而 Pure CSS 的社区相对较小,但其简洁的设计和使用方式依然吸引了一部分开发者。如果你想要一个简单的解决方案,可以参考 [Pure CSS 的官方网站](https://purecss.io/) 来获取更多信息和示例。

总体而言,选择 Pure CSS 还是其他 CSS 框架,取决于你的项目需求和个人偏好。如果你需要快速开发一个功能丰富的网站,Bootstrap 可能是更好的选择。然而,如果你更关注性能和灵活性,Pure CSS 无疑是一个值得考虑的选项。在决定之前,建议你对比不同框架的特点,选择最适合你的开发工具。

总结与建议

在现代网页开发中,选择合适的CSS框架至关重要。Pure CSS作为一种轻量级的CSS框架,以其简洁和高效而受到许多开发者的青睐。在的部分,我们将探讨Pure CSS的优势和适用场景,并为您提供一些使用建议,以帮助您在项目中做出更明智的选择。

首先,Pure CSS的最大优势在于其简单性和灵活性。与其他大型CSS框架相比,Pure CSS的体积较小,加载速度快,适合需要快速响应的项目。通过仅使用必要的CSS样式,您可以避免不必要的代码冗余,从而提高网页的性能。这对于手机端用户尤为重要,因为他们通常依赖于较慢的网络连接。

其次,Pure CSS的模块化设计使其易于集成到现有项目中。您可以根据需要选择性地引入不同的组件,而无需加载整个框架。这种灵活性使得Pure CSS非常适合那些希望在现有项目中逐步引入新样式的开发者。您可以轻松地将Pure CSS与其他框架或自定义样式结合使用,从而实现更大的设计自由度。

然而,Pure CSS也有其局限性。由于其设计理念的简约性,某些复杂的组件和功能可能无法满足所有开发者的需求。如果您需要更复杂的交互效果或组件,可能需要考虑其他框架,如Bootstrap或Foundation。这些框架提供了更多的内置组件和功能,适合需要快速开发复杂界面的项目。

在使用Pure CSS时,有几个建议可以帮助您更好地利用这个框架。首先,建议您先熟悉Pure CSS的文档和示例,这将帮助您理解其基本用法和最佳实践。您可以访问官方文档(https://purecss.io/)获取详细信息。其次,在开始项目之前,评估您的需求和目标,以确定Pure CSS是否适合您的特定场景。最后,保持代码的整洁和可维护性,避免过度依赖框架的特性,以便在未来进行扩展或修改时更加方便。

综上所述,Pure CSS是一个极具吸引力的选择,特别是对于那些追求性能和简洁性的项目。通过合理的使用和适当的搭配,您可以在保持网页高效的同时,实现美观的设计。希望这些建议能帮助您在选择和使用Pure CSS时做出更明智的决策。

常见问题解答

什么是 Pure CSS?
Pure CSS 是一个轻量级的 CSS 框架,旨在帮助开发者快速构建响应式网站。
Pure CSS 的主要优点是什么?
Pure CSS 以其极简设计、良好的响应式设计能力和低学习曲线而受到欢迎。
如何使用 Pure CSS?
你可以通过访问 Pure CSS 的官方网站,查看详细的文档和示例来快速上手。
Pure CSS 是否支持响应式设计?
是的,Pure CSS 内置了网格系统,能够适应各种屏幕尺寸的布局。
Pure CSS 是开源的吗?
是的,Pure CSS 是一个开源项目,允许用户自由使用和修改代码。
Pure CSS 的社区支持如何?
Pure CSS 拥有活跃的社区支持,开发者可以找到大量资源和解决方案。

参考文献